Ingredients & Little Kitchen Secrets

For this Rustic Cherry Clafoutis, I always keep things simple and natural.

What I use:

  • Fresh cherries (pitted or unpitted if I want a deeper flavour)
  • Eggs
  • Milk
  • Sugar
  • Plain flour
  • Vanilla extract
  • A pinch of salt
  • Butter for the dish

My little kitchen secrets:

  • I sometimes leave the cherries unpitted for a more intense flavour, but I always warn everyone before serving.
  • I always butter the dish generously so nothing sticks.
  • I let the batter rest for a few minutes before baking—it helps the texture.
  • I never overbake it; I want the centre to stay soft and custardy.

This Rustic Cherry Clafoutis is simple, but those little choices make it truly beautiful.

How I Make It, Step by Step

I start by preheating my oven and buttering my baking dish generously. I make sure every corner is coated because I want that easy release later.

I arrange the cherries evenly across the bottom of the dish. I love how they look—deep red, almost glowing.

In a bowl, I whisk the eggs and sugar until they become light and slightly frothy. Then I add the milk and vanilla, stirring gently.

I sift in the flour and a pinch of salt, whisking until the batter becomes smooth and silky. It should be quite thin, almost like pancake batter.

I pour the batter gently over the cherries, watching them peek through the surface.

Then I place the dish in the oven and let it bake slowly. As it cooks, it rises slightly and turns golden at the edges.

When it’s ready, the centre still has a soft wobble, and that’s exactly what I want.

I take it out and let it cool just slightly before serving.

Storage, Reheating & Make-Ahead Tips

I store leftovers of this Rustic Cherry Clafoutis in the fridge for up to two days.

To reheat, I warm it gently in the oven so it keeps its soft texture.

If I want to prepare ahead, I mix the batter and keep it chilled, then bake it fresh when needed.

This dessert is always best the day it’s made, when it’s still warm and soft.

Recipe Card Section

Image

⏱️ Time

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 35 minutes
  • Total Time: 50 minutes

🛒 Ingredients

  • 300g fresh cherries
  • 3 large eggs
  • 100g sugar
  • 250ml milk
  • 100g plain flour
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• Pinch of salt
  • Butter for greasing

👩‍🍳 Instructions

  1. Preheat oven and butter baking dish.
  2. Arrange cherries in dish.
  3. Whisk eggs and sugar until light.
  4. Add milk and vanilla.
  5. Mix in flour and salt until smooth.
  6. Pour batter over cherries.
  7. Bake until golden and slightly set.
  8. Cool slightly before serving.

📝 Notes

  • Use fresh cherries for best flavor.
  • Do not overbake to keep soft texture.
  • Dust with sugar before serving.
  • Serve warm for best taste.
